<!DOCTYPE html>
<meta charset="utf-8">
<title>Presentation API - controlling ua - sandboxing</title>
<link rel="author" title="Francois Daoust" href="https://www.w3.org/People/#fd">
<link rel="help" href="http://w3c.github.io/presentation-api/#dom-presentationrequest-start">
<script>
window.onmessage = function (ev) {
try {
var request = new PresentationRequest('presentation.html');;
if (ev.data === 'start') {
request.start()
.then(function () {
parent.window.postMessage('success', '*');
})
.catch(function (err) {
if ((err.name === 'NotFoundError') ||
(err.name === 'NotAllowedError')) {
// These errors either mean that the user dismissed the dialog
// box or that the UA could not find any available or suitable
// screen. This is equivalent of succeeding for the purpose of
// iframe tests.
parent.window.postMessage('success', '*');
}
else {
parent.window.postMessage(err.name, '*');
}
});
}
else if (ev.data === 'reconnect') {
request.reconnect('someid')
.then(function () {
parent.window.postMessage('success', '*');
})
.catch(function (err) {
parent.window.postMessage(err.name, '*');
});
}
else if (ev.data === 'getAvailability') {
request.getAvailability()
.then(function () {
parent.window.postMessage('success', '*');
})
.catch(function (err) {
if (err.name === 'NotSupportedError') {
parent.window.postMessage('success', '*');
}
else {
parent.window.postMessage(err.name, '*');
}
});
}
}
catch (err) {
parent.window.postMessage('Could not create PresentationRequest', '*');
}
}
parent.window.postMessage('ready', '*');
</script>
